  • DOD Warrior Games begin June 15

    The 2016 Department of Defense Warrior Games, an adaptive sports competition for wounded, ill and injured service members and veterans, will take place June 15-21 in West Point, New York.

  • 315th AW soars into Berlin Air Show

    The 315th Airlift Wing represented Joint Base Charleston in Berlin, Germany to participate in the 2016 Berlin Air Show June 1-4. The show had approximately 230,000 visitors and exhibitors from more than 65 countries.In addition, the 315th AW was one of the few representatives of the United States
